Technical description

Authorization Bypass Through User-Controlled Key vulnerability in ThimPress Thim Elementor Kit thim-elementor-kit allows Exploiting Incorrectly Configured Access Control Security Levels.This issue affects Thim Elementor Kit: from n/a through <= 1.3.3.

CVE / CNA v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:L/A:N
